克尔锁模钛宝石激光器中色散和能量对脉宽的作用

摘    要:通过用非线性薛定格方程处理光脉冲在钛宝石介质中的传播和独立计入四棱镜系统的色散,我们在自洽条件下对自锁模钛宝石激光器的脉冲性质进行了数值模拟计算.本工作的特点在于不断监视脉冲的演化过程并算到自洽为止,因而得到了稳定的脉冲及其宽度.结果表明,二阶色散补偿是必须的,而缩短介质长度比增大泵浦更易获得变换极限的脉冲.

Dispersion and Energy Effects on Pulsewidth in Kerr-lens Modelocked Ti:sapphire Laser

Abstract:By employing the nonlinear Schrodinger equation (NLSE) to deal with pulse propagation through laser crystal and independently taking into account of 4-prism dispersion,we have successfully simulated the pulse duration properties in a self-consistent scheme for a Ti:sapphire laser.Our simulation is distinguished from other algorithms by closely monitoring the evolution of pulse and getting a stabel and convergent pulse in the end.It is concluded that second order dispersion compensation is mandatory and shortening the length of the laser medium is much more effective than pumping it with higher power in producing transform-limited pulses.
